LuciferaseCAT:608-1107NF-V10274Size:0.5/mlPrice:AskFor price, please contact [email protected]Availability: 24/48H Stock Items & 2 to 6 Weeks non Stock Items.Dry Ice Shipment: NoPrevious slideNext slideRelated ProductsCatName1107NF-V10274LuciferaseAlternative ProductsCatNameBA6186-5LuciferaseTP1344-50mgLuciferaseMBS5763605-05LuciferaseMBS5763605-02Luciferaseenz-553LuciferaseMBS6507904-01LuciferaseMBS201192-04LuciferaseMBS5763605-04LuciferaseTP1344-1mgLuciferaseMBS201192-03Luciferase